WABUZ

A six-month collaboration with Ashley McDonald — brand identity, cultural direction, and visual language for the project that became Sky House Furniture.

2023 · Ashley McDonald × Case Study Labs

01

The Brief

Ashley J MacDonald is a Canadian Indigenous artist and furniture designer. She had the collection. She needed a market. We came in on Collection GTM Strategy and Positioning — building the plan to get the work in front of the right people.

02

The Approach

Go-to-market planning, gallery outreach, and full event production. We pitched the show, built the deck, and positioned the collection within the context of contemporary Indigenous design. Ashley led graphic design — the visual identity was hers.

03

The Result

Successful show. Every piece stocked on the site sold. Gusto Buffalo News came out and covered it for their Sunday special art insert. The brand grew into Sky House Furniture — Ashley's ongoing practice at skyhousefurniture.com.

Nightwater Table

skyhousefurniture.com →

Hand-carved side table in solid ash with India ink and water-based finish, accented with brass pins. 32″ H × 16″ W × 16″ D. A perfectly lumpy but smooth tabletop — organic form, functional design.
